Overview

What is Rancho Bernardo Community Tennis Club?

The Rancho Bernardo Community Tennis Club is a nonprofit organization situated at 18402 West Bernardo Drive, San Diego, CA 92127. Its primary objective is to manage, finance, develop, and maintain the tennis facilities at Rancho Bernardo Community Park, ensuring they serve both competitive and social tennis activities for adults and youth. The club encourages participation from the community on a non-discriminatory basis, aiming to promote enjoyment and benefit for its members and the wider community.

Financials

This financial information is from Propublica.

Revenue
$131,487 (2024)
Expenses
$194,404 (2024)
Efficiency

Other financial information:

This information is from the most recently submitted tax form from this organization, which was in 2024.

  • Investment Income: $97
  • Program Service Revenue: $26,632
  • Gross Receipts: $131,487

Assets and Liabilities:

  • Total Assets: $62,708
  • Total Liabilities: $0
  • Net Assets: $62,708
